Taylor Swift Makes History at Songwriters Hall of Fame Induction as Youngest Female Member

Taylor Swift became the youngest woman inducted into the Songwriters Hall of Fame at its 2026 ceremony, with Steven Spielberg introducing her. In a 20-minute speech, she reflected on her 23-year career, the natural pull of songwriting, and the challenges of fame, crediting her move to Nashville and early cowriters (like Liz Rose, Troy Burgess, Hillary Lindsey, and Craig Wiseman) for shaping her craft. She highlighted finishing “Love Story” after a pivotal session, urged writers to trust their instincts amid industry scrutiny, and expressed gratitude to fans who’ve kept her songs alive across generations. The event also honored other songwriters, and Swift performed at related festivities, underscoring the celebratory mood of the night.

Chip Taylor, Creator of Wild Thing and Angel of the Morning, Dies at 86

Chip Taylor, the Yonkers-born songwriter behind Wild Thing for the Troggs and Angel of the Morning, died at 86 after a six-decade career that included a gambling hiatus and a later revival with Train Wreck Records; a 2016 Songwriters Hall of Fame inductee and brother of actor Jon Voight, he wrote for numerous artists and leaves a wife, daughters and five grandchildren.

Taylor Swift Becomes Youngest Inductee in Songwriters Hall of Fame Class of 2026

Taylor Swift has become the youngest-ever inductee into the Songwriters Hall of Fame at 36, joining a 2026 class that also includes Gene Simmons and Paul Stanley of KISS, Christopher "Tricky" Stewart, Alanis Morissette, Terry Britten and Graham Lyle, Kenny Loggins, and Walter Afanasieff. The piece highlights Stewart’s work on Beyoncé’s “Single Ladies” and Rihanna’s “Umbrella,” Morissette’s Jagged Little Pill era, Britten and Lyle’s Tina Turner hits, Loggins’ soundtrack legacy, and Afanasieff’s collaborations on Mariah Carey’s “Hero” and “All I Want for Christmas Is You.” It also notes Swift’s prolific output since a 14-year-old publishing deal—69 Top 10 songs with 13 No. 1s—and her habit of writing songs overnight, per CBS.

Swift Among SHOF’s Young Inductees, Yet Stevie Wonder Is the Youngest Ever

Taylor Swift, at 36, is among the Songwriters Hall of Fame’s youngest inductees, and Billboard lists eight writers who were 42 or younger at induction, with Stevie Wonder (32) the youngest ever, followed by Jimmy Webb, Paul Simon, Bob Dylan, Marvin Hamlisch, Bernie Taupin, and Swift. The piece notes Swift as the youngest woman ever inducted and mentions potential future Johnny Mercer Award eligibility.
